An Act Naming the Philippine National Police Provincial Office in the Municipality of Lagawe, Province of Ifugao as Camp Colonel Joaquin P. Dunuan
Republic Act No. 9331, enacted on August 8, 2004, designates the Philippine National Police Provincial Office in Lagawe, Ifugao, as Camp Colonel Joaquin P. Dunuan. The act became law without the President's signature, adhering to Article VI, Section 27(1) of the Philippine Constitution. It formally recognizes Colonel Joaquin P. Dunuan's contributions to the police force. The law took effect immediately upon its approval.

REPUBLIC ACT NO. 9331
AN ACT NAMING THE PHILIPPINE NATIONAL POLICE PROVINCIAL OFFICE IN THE MUNICIPALITY OF LAGAWE, PROVINCE OF IFUGAO AS CAMP COLONEL JOAQUIN P. DUNUAN
SECTION 1. The Philippine National Police (PNP) Provincial Office in the Municipality of Lagawe, Province of Ifugao is hereby named Camp Col. Joaquin P. Dunuan. HaIATC
SECTION 2. This Act shall take effect upon its approval. benchCDTA
* Lapsed into law on August 8, 2004 without the signature of the President, in accordance with Article VI, Section 27(1) of the Constitution.
